Appendix A Exercise Solutions EA.1 Assume all numbers are unsigned, i.e., positive. (a) 1001011000 2 = 2 9 + 2 6 + 2 4 + 2 3 = 512 + 64 + 16 + 8 = 600 10 (b) 100011110 2 = 2 8 + 2 4 + 2 3 + 2 2 + 2 1 = 256 + 16 = 8 + 4 + 2 = 286 10 (c) 100000001 2 = 2 8 + 1 = 256 + 1 = 257 10 (d) 111111111 2 = 1000000000 2 - 1 = 2 9 - 1 = 512 -1 = 511 10 EA.2 (a) 2335 8 = 2 * 8 3 + 3 * 8 2 + 3 * 8 1 + 5 = 1245 10 (b) 167 8 = 1 * 8 2 + 6 * 8 1 + 7 = 64 + 48 + 7 = 119 10 (c) 4005.246 8 = 4 * 8 3 + 5 + 2 * 8 -1 + 4 * 8 -2 + 6 * 8 -3 = 2053.324219 10 (d) 625.575 8 = 6 * 8 2 + 2 * 8 1 + 5 + 5 * 8 -1 + 7 * 8 -2 + 5 * 8 -3 = 405.7441406 10 EA.3 Round the result to 7 fractional digits (a) 250 16 = 2 * 16 2 + 5 * 16 1 = 592 10 (b) 1200 16 = 1 * 16 3 + 2 * 16 2 = 4160 10 (c) 4AE0 16 = 4 * 16 3 + 10 * 16 2 + 14 * 16 1 = 19168 10 (d) FFFE.428 16 = 15 * 16 3 + 15 * 16 2 + 15 * 16 1 + 14 + 4 * 16 -1 + 2 * 16 -2 + 8 * 16 -3 = 65534.2597656 10 (e) 245.62B 16 = 2 * 16 2 + 4 * 16 1 + 5 + 6 * 16 -1 + 2 * 16 -2 + 11 * 16 -3 = 581.3854980

EEL 4742

